    Any suggestions for caging for a dwarf reticulated python?

    I was looking at some videos on YouTube about care of reticulated pythons. I was thinking of getting a large Vision 632, it's the largest Vision cage with the sliding glass in the front. I was thinking I could stack a few and simply move the snake from one level to another level during cleaning. But I saw someone with a similar cage on YouTube and they were cleaning it, looks like you almost have to climb into the cage to clean it out, seems like it could be pretty nasty smelling in there. Perhaps a slide out tub would be better, similar to an ARS rack tub? Seems like it would be easier to clean and you wouldn't have to climb inside of it to clean it? Any other suggestions for the best enclosure for weekly cleaning for a large 10 foot plus snake?
